Core Viewpoint - The USDX stablecoin, issued by Stable Labs, has experienced a significant de-pegging from its $1 value, raising concerns about potential cascading effects on decentralized finance (DeFi) protocols [1][3] Group 1: Market Reaction - Following the de-pegging of USDX, major DeFi protocols like Lista DAO and PancakeSwap have taken immediate action to monitor the situation and mitigate risks [1][3] - Lista DAO initiated an emergency governance vote to authorize forced liquidation of related assets, citing a spike in borrowing rates and lack of repayment activity from major borrowers associated with Stable Labs [1][3] - The emergency vote (LIP 022) aims to minimize potential losses and maintain a healthy market environment within the ecosystem [3][5] Group 2: Liquidation Actions - Lista DAO executed a flash loan to recover over 2.9 million USD1 tokens before the governance vote [3][1] - The governance vote is set to conclude on November 9, with all participating veLISTA token holders expressing support for the proposal [3][7] - PancakeSwap has alerted users to monitor their positions related to the affected vaults [3][1] Group 3: Underlying Issues - Speculation surrounds the cause of USDX's de-pegging, with theories linking it to a recent $128 million theft from Balancer, which may have forced Stable Labs to liquidate its hedging positions [8][9] - Concerns have been raised about the management of USDX, with questions regarding the lack of active portfolio management and the apparent failure of borrowers to repay loans [8][9] - The silence from Stable Labs amidst the crisis has heightened market uncertainty, despite the company's notable investment background [9]

Core Insights - Bitcoin's recent dip below $100,000 tested investor confidence, but it quickly rebounded, establishing a new psychological support level [1] - Analysts generally maintain a bullish outlook for Bitcoin despite short-term volatility, with the US government shutdown seen as a significant price constraint [1] Group 1: Market Analysis - PlanB views the recent correction as a mid-cycle pause, noting that Bitcoin has remained above $100,000 for six consecutive months, indicating a shift from resistance to support [2] - PlanB anticipates that the next major price movement could target the range of $250,000 to $500,000, contingent on Bitcoin's divergence from its realized price [4] Group 2: Liquidity Dynamics - Arthur Hayes links Bitcoin's short-term weakness to tightening US dollar liquidity, attributing this to the increase in the Treasury General Account (TGA) since the US debt ceiling was raised [5] - Hayes predicts that once the US government reopens and reduces its TGA balance, it will initiate a "stealth QE," indirectly injecting liquidity into the market [5] - Raoul Pal's liquidity model supports this view, indicating that the current phase is a "Window of Pain," but he expects a sharp reversal in liquidity conditions soon [6]

Core Insights - Bitcoin experienced a significant drop, falling below $100,000 twice this week before rebounding to above $103,000, but it remains approximately 18% lower than its record high of $120,000 set on October 6 [2][3] - The total market capitalization of cryptocurrencies reached nearly $4.4 trillion on October 6 but has since fallen about 20%, leaving a year-to-date increase of only 2.5% for the entire asset class [3] - The decline in cryptocurrency prices is causing concern on Wall Street, as Bitcoin is viewed as a leading indicator for high-volatility stocks in the U.S. market [3][12] Market Trends - The recent cryptocurrency downturn coincides with a decline in AI tech stocks, indicating a cooling of risk appetite in high-risk asset classes [4] - Meme stocks and recently IPO'd companies, which have been popular among retail investors, have also seen declines of over 10% from recent highs [4][5] - Concerns over the high valuations of AI stocks are partially attributed to the drop in digital assets, with warnings that if tech stocks continue to sell off, Bitcoin could fall below the $100,000 mark [6][12] Investor Behavior - The previously strong "buy the dip" mentality among investors is being tested, with a noticeable shift in market sentiment [7][8] - Data indicates a cautious sentiment among investors, with over $700 million withdrawn from digital asset ETFs in the past week, including nearly $600 million from BlackRock's Bitcoin fund [9] - The lack of new capital inflow into alternative tokens and DeFi projects suggests a stagnant market, with many areas of the crypto market remaining defensive [9][10] Market Dynamics - Analysts note that there is insufficient new capital to offset the exits of local investors, and a recovery in upward trends may require "whales" to stop selling [10] - A significant liquidation of approximately $19 billion in leveraged positions occurred weeks ago, and the market has yet to recover from that shock [11] - Bitcoin is increasingly seen as a "canary in the coal mine," with its price fluctuations serving as an early warning signal for high-volatility tech stocks and retail liquidity [12][13] Whale Activity - The number of "whale" investors holding large positions has been declining, which raises concerns about tightening liquidity in the market [13][14] - The potential for Bitcoin to fall below the critical support level of $100,000 could indicate that further sell-offs are imminent, with predictions of a possible drop to $70,000 in the near future [14]
